HD64F3437TFI16V Renesas Electronics America, HD64F3437TFI16V Datasheet - Page 430
HD64F3437TFI16V
Manufacturer Part Number
HD64F3437TFI16V
Description
MCU FLASH 60K 100-TQFP
Manufacturer
Renesas Electronics America
Datasheet
1.HD64F3437TFI16V.pdf
(755 pages)
Specifications of HD64F3437TFI16V
Lead Free Status / RoHS Status
Lead free / RoHS Compliant
Available stocks
Company
Part Number
Manufacturer
Quantity
Price
Company:
Part Number:
HD64F3437TFI16V
Manufacturer:
Renesas Electronics America
Quantity:
135
Company:
Part Number:
HD64F3437TFI16V
Manufacturer:
Renesas Electronics America
Quantity:
10 000
- Current page: 430 of 755
- Download datasheet (4Mb)
PVOK:
NGEND:
19.4.4
To erase the flash memory, follow the erasing flowchart shown in figure 19.9. This erasing flow
can erase data without subjecting the device to voltage stress or impairing the reliability of
programmed data.
To erase flash memory, before starting to erase, first place all memory data in all blocks to be
erased in the programmed state (program all memory data to H'00). If all memory data is not in the
programmed state, follow the sequence described later (figure 19.10) to program the memory data
to zero. Select the flash memory areas to be erased with erase block registers 1 and 2 (EBR1 and
EBR2). Next set the E bit in FLMCR, selecting erase mode. The erase time is the time during
which the E bit is set. To prevent overerasing, use a software timer to divide the erase time into
repeated 10 ms intervals, and perform erase operations a maximum of 3000 times so that the total
erase time does not exceed 30 seconds. Overerasing, due to program runaway for example, can
give memory cells a negative threshold voltage and cause them to operate incorrectly. Before
selecting erase mode, set up the watchdog timer so as to prevent overerasing.
19.4.5
In erase-verify mode, after data has been erased, it is read to check that it has been erased
correctly. After the erase time has elapsed, exit erase mode (clear the E bit to 0) and select erase-
verify mode (set the EV bit to 1). Before reading data in erase-verify mode, write H'FF dummy
data to the address to be read. This dummy write applies an erase-verify voltage to the memory
cells at the latched address. If the flash memory is read in this state, the data at the latched address
will be read. After the dummy write, wait 2 s or more before reading. When performing the
initial dummy write, wait 4 s or more after selecting erase-verify mode. If the read data has been
successfully erased, perform an erase-verify (dummy write, wait 2 s or more, then read) for the
next address. If the read data has not been erased, select erase mode again and repeat the same
erase and erase-verify sequence through the last address, until all memory data has been erased to
1. Do not repeat the erase and erase-verify sequence more than 3000 times, however.
398
Erase Mode
Erase-Verify Mode
CMP.B
BEQ
BRA
BCLR
MOV.B
MOV.B
One byte programmed
Programming error
#H'32,
NGEND
PRGMS
#2,
#H'00,
R6L,
@FLMCR:8
R6L
@EBR*:8
R6L
; Program-verify executed 50 times?
; If program-verify executed 50 times, branch to NGEND
; Program again
;
; Clear EBR
;
Clear PV bit
*
Related parts for HD64F3437TFI16V
Image
Part Number
Description
Manufacturer
Datasheet
Request
R
Part Number:
Description:
KIT STARTER FOR M16C/29
Manufacturer:
Renesas Electronics America
Datasheet:
Part Number:
Description:
KIT STARTER FOR R8C/2D
Manufacturer:
Renesas Electronics America
Datasheet:
Part Number:
Description:
R0K33062P STARTER KIT
Manufacturer:
Renesas Electronics America
Datasheet:
Part Number:
Description:
KIT STARTER FOR R8C/23 E8A
Manufacturer:
Renesas Electronics America
Datasheet:
Part Number:
Description:
KIT STARTER FOR R8C/25
Manufacturer:
Renesas Electronics America
Datasheet:
Part Number:
Description:
KIT STARTER H8S2456 SHARPE DSPLY
Manufacturer:
Renesas Electronics America
Datasheet:
Part Number:
Description:
KIT STARTER FOR R8C38C
Manufacturer:
Renesas Electronics America
Datasheet:
Part Number:
Description:
KIT STARTER FOR R8C35C
Manufacturer:
Renesas Electronics America
Datasheet:
Part Number:
Description:
KIT STARTER FOR R8CL3AC+LCD APPS
Manufacturer:
Renesas Electronics America
Datasheet:
Part Number:
Description:
KIT STARTER FOR RX610
Manufacturer:
Renesas Electronics America
Datasheet:
Part Number:
Description:
KIT STARTER FOR R32C/118
Manufacturer:
Renesas Electronics America
Datasheet:
Part Number:
Description:
KIT DEV RSK-R8C/26-29
Manufacturer:
Renesas Electronics America
Datasheet:
Part Number:
Description:
KIT STARTER FOR SH7124
Manufacturer:
Renesas Electronics America
Datasheet:
Part Number:
Description:
KIT STARTER FOR H8SX/1622
Manufacturer:
Renesas Electronics America
Datasheet:
Part Number:
Description:
KIT DEV FOR SH7203
Manufacturer:
Renesas Electronics America
Datasheet: